7. Click the Settings* button to use the sliders to customize the criteria the
Magic Movie Wizard uses to cut your movie. Click OK to save the settings.
Note: * optional feature in CyberLink PowerDirector. Check the version table on
our web site for detailed versioning information.
8. Click Next to continue.
9. In the Preview window, the Magic Movie Wizard generates a version of your
production. Enter a Starting title for your production in the field provided, and
then use the available player controls to preview it.
Note: if you are not satisfied with the current video production, you can click the
Previous button to return to previous windows to add/remove music, select a
different style, change the criteria settings, duration, or import more media.
10. Click Next to continue.
11. You are done. Select from one of the following choices:
Produce Video: click to enter the Produce window where you can
output your production to a video file, device, or upload it to a video
sharing web site. See Producing Your Project.
Create Disc: click to burn your production to a disc, complete with a
professional looking disc menu, in the Create Disc window. See Creating
Discs.
Advanced Editing: click this option if you'd like to perform some more
advanced editing on your production in the Edit window.
12. Click Finish.
Slideshow Creator
The Slideshow Creator is the easiest way to create a dynamic slideshow with your
photos.
To create a slideshow in the Slideshow Creator, do this:
1. Select Slideshow Creator when prompted which mode you prefer at startup.
The first Slideshow Creator window displays.
